body {
    text-align: center;
}

h1 {
    margin: 5vh auto 10vh auto;
    font-size: 3em;
}

.card {
    background-color: #ffffff09;
}

.card.pop-green h3 {
    color: var(--green);
}

.card.pop-blue h3 {
    color: var(--blue);
}

.card.pop-yellow h3 {
    color: var(--yellow);
}

.texture {
    position: absolute;
    top: 0;
    width: 100vw;
    height: 100rem;
}

.gradient__left1 {
    width: 75vh;
    height: 22vh;
    left: -18vh;
    top: -20vh;
    -webkit-transform: rotate(150deg);
        -ms-transform: rotate(150deg);
            transform: rotate(150deg);
}
